Guy Ferland picked up how to maintain a productive work ethic shortly after graduating from the University of Southern California film school in 1988, when he spent five years working as the personal assistant to ultra-prolific Hollywood director and producer Joel Schumacher. During that period, Schumacher directed five films, most of which were box office successes. On 1994's legal drama "The Client," Ferland received an associate producer credit, in part for his unofficial on-set role as minder for the film's troubled young star, Brad Renfro. Schumacher served as executive producer on Ferland's debut as screenwriter and director, the Alicia Silverstone-starring stalker drama "The Babysitter" (1995).
